如何实现安全的api接口?
发布时间:2024-08-02
1719 浏览

随着互联网技术的飞速发展,API(应用程序编程接口)已成为连接不同系统和应用程序的重要桥梁。然而,API的安全性问题也日益凸显,成为开发者和企业关注的焦点。本文将探讨如何实现安全的API接口,确保数据的安全和系统的稳定。

1. 认证与授权

使用强认证机制:采用OAuth、JWT(JSON Web Tokens)等安全认证机制,确保只有经过验证的用户才能访问API。

细粒度授权:根据用户的角色和权限,提供不同级别的数据访问权限。

2. 输入验证

防止SQL注入:对输入数据进行严格的验证,避免SQL注入攻击。

避免XSS攻击:对输入数据进行编码或清理,防止跨站脚本攻击。

限制数据类型和格式:确保输入数据符合预期的数据类型和格式。

3. 输出编码

避免信息泄露:对敏感信息进行编码或脱敏处理,避免在日志或错误消息中泄露。

4. 使用HTTPS

加密数据传输:使用HTTPS协议对数据传输进行加密,防止数据在传输过程中被截获。

5. 限制请求频率

防止DDoS攻击:通过限制API的请求频率,防止分布式拒绝服务攻击。

6. API网关

集中管理:使用API网关对API请求进行集中管理和监控,提供统一的安全策略。

7. 错误处理

避免详细错误信息:在生产环境中,避免返回过于详细的错误信息,以免暴露系统内部信息。

8. 日志和监控

记录关键操作:记录API的访问日志,监控异常行为,及时发现和响应安全事件。

9. 定期安全审计

检查潜在漏洞:定期对API进行安全审计,检查潜在的安全漏洞和风险。

10. 使用安全的开发生命周期

安全编码实践:在开发过程中遵循安全编码的最佳实践,减少安全漏洞的产生。

11. API版本管理

避免旧版本漏洞:合理管理API版本,避免旧版本的安全漏洞影响系统安全。

12. 跨站请求伪造(CSRF)防护

使用CSRF Token:为每个用户会话生成CSRF Token,防止CSRF攻击。

13. 跨源资源共享(CORS)策略

限制资源访问:合理配置CORS策略,限制不同源的资源访问。

14. 敏感数据加密

加密存储:对敏感数据进行加密存储,确保数据的机密性和完整性。

15. 用户教育

提高安全意识:教育用户了解API安全的重要性,提高他们的安全意识。

结论

实现安全的API接口是一个多方面的工作,需要从认证、授权、输入验证、数据加密等多个角度进行综合考虑。通过采取上述措施,可以大大提高API的安全性,保护企业和用户的数据安全。同时,随着技术的发展和安全威胁的不断演变,安全措施也需要不断更新和完善。

以上就是关于“如何实现安全的api接口?”的相关内容,想要了解更多api接口的相关信息,敬请关注云瞻开放平台。

声明
本网站在文章内容来源出处标注为其他平台的稿件均为转载稿,免费转载出于非商业性学习目的,版权归原作者所有。如您对内容、版权等问题存在异议请与本站联系,我们会及时进行处理解决。
相关推荐
创业机会的主要来源有哪些?
随着我国经济的快速发展,越来越多的人投身创业大军,希望通过创业实现自身价值。然而,要想在激烈的市场竞争中脱颖而出,找到合适的创业机会至关重要。那么,创业机会的主要来源有哪些呢?
霸王餐怎么营销好吃呢?
在餐饮业竞争激烈的当下,各种营销策略层出不穷,其中,“霸王餐”作为一种新颖的营销方式,吸引了众多食客的眼球。那么,如何让霸王餐营销好吃呢?以下几点建议或许可以为您提供一些启示。
【美团外卖节】叠加激励政策
1⃣ 周六激励:8月2日全天 🔴政策: 门槛4:20万单,2.0元/单; 门槛5:50万单,3.0元/单; 门槛6:70万单,4.0元/单; ———————————— 2⃣日常激励:8月3日-8月11日 🔴政策: 日均超5000单,0.5元/单(已达标)✅ ———————————— ▶激励结算条件: 归因口径:用券归因 •美团外卖节会场有效核销订单金额≥1元计入激励; •不含外卖神抢手商品兑换券订单; ▶美团外卖节取链: #小程序://云瞻助手/zURCq0sb6tAa78l 老板们,日常激励是周日开始! 先冲周六的激励活动!进入战备状态!!
外卖新店如何爆单霸王餐呢?
在竞争激烈的外卖市场中,新店要想迅速站稳脚跟,吸引顾客,实现“爆单”目标,利用霸王餐作为一种营销手段,不失为一种高效策略。但是,如何科学规划和执行霸王餐活动,让它成为新店快速崛起的催化剂,需要细致的规划和精准的执行。以下是一套系统化的操作指南,帮助外卖新店通过霸王餐活动引爆订单量。
霸王餐可以要好评吗?
在餐饮业竞争激烈的今天,商家们为了吸引顾客,提升店铺的知名度和口碑,可谓是使出了浑身解数。其中,“霸王餐”作为一种营销手段,逐渐走进了人们的视野。霸王餐,顾名思义,就是顾客可以免费享受一顿餐食,而无需支付任何费用。这种看似商家“亏本”的做法,实际上背后隐藏着更深的商业逻辑。那么,霸王餐真的可以要求顾客给予好评吗?
怎么找人做霸王餐活动?
在如今竞争激烈的商业环境中,霸王餐活动成为了一种吸引顾客、提升品牌知名度的有效手段。然而,要成功举办一场霸王餐活动,关键在于找到合适的人来参与。那么,究竟应该怎么找人做霸王餐活动呢?
外卖霸王餐系统是什么?
外卖霸王餐系统是一种被美团、饿了么等外卖平台使用的系统,用以实现霸王餐的营销策略。这种策略主要是通过类似于“霸王餐”小程序这个创新模块利用APP收集用户订单信息,并进行数据分析,从而挑选出优质的订单,赠送霸王餐作为回馈。然而,近日外卖霸王餐的策略并引起了部分争议。一些消费者反映订单被末尾审核或返利延迟,甚至出现了商家被骗的情况。
天猫api的调用方式是什么?
在当今数字化商业时代,天猫作为全球知名的电商平台,其强大的功能和丰富的数据资源为众多商家和开发者提供了广阔的发展空间。而天猫API(应用程序编程接口)则是打开这个宝藏的关键钥匙。那么,天猫API的调用方式是什么呢?
饿了么api开发平台怎么样?
随着移动互联网的快速发展,外卖行业已经成为人们日常生活中不可或缺的一部分。饿了么作为国内领先的在线外卖平台之一,不仅为用户提供便捷的点餐服务,也为开发者提供了丰富的API接口,助力第三方应用和服务的集成与创新。本文将详细介绍饿了么API开发平台的优势、应用场景以及使用指南。
申请美团外卖api需要多久?
美团外卖是一个受欢迎的外卖平台,提供在线订餐服务。为了更好地提供外卖服务,美团外卖提供了API(应用程序编程接口)的申请和使用。API是一种允许开发者使用美团外卖平台的功能通过第三方应用程序与用户交互的方式。
在线咨询
快速上手搭建变现系统

深耕流量变现百万佣金实战

教你快速上手,打造专属流量变现方案

微信扫码联系客户经理领取

你可以获得

云瞻私域工具

多渠道工具免费送

变现方案指南

一步步指导你快速变现

变现资讯

官方公众号

近期活动信息一览

扫码关注我们随时了解行业风向标